BENSON v. STATE, DEPT. REVENUE

NO. 2017 CA 0081.

227 So.3d 847 (2017)

Nolan BENSON d/b/a Borrel's EZ Shop v. STATE of Louisiana, DEPARTMENT OF REVENUE, THROUGH its OFFICE OF ALCOHOL AND TOBACCO CONTROL.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, First Circuit.

September 15, 2017.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Douglas L. Bryan , Marksville, Louisiana, Attorney for Plaintiff/Appellant, Nolan J. Benson d/b/a Borrel's EZ Shop.

Jeff Landry , Attorney General Margaret A. Collier , Assistant Attorney General Baton Rouge, Louisiana Attorneys for Defendant/Appellee, State of Louisiana, Department of Revenue, through its Office of Alcohol and Tobacco Control.

BEFORE: GUIDRY, PETTIGREW, AND CRAIN, JJ.


The plaintiff, Nolan Benson, doing business as Borrel's EZ Shop, appeals a judgment sustaining an exception of prescription and dismissing his claims against the State of Louisiana, Department of Revenue, through the Office of Alcohol and Tobacco Control. We affirm.
